Words: William P. Merrill, 1911; first published in the Presbyterian newspaper The Continent. Merrill wrote: "Nolan R. Best, then editor of The Continent, happened to say to me that there was urgent need of a brotherhood hymn... The suggestion lingered in my mind, and just about that time I came upon an article by Gerald Stanley Lee, entitled "The Church of the Strong Men." I was on one of the Lake Michigan steamers going back to Chicago for a Sunday at my own church, when suddenly this hymn came up, almost without conscious thought or effort." Music: William H. Walter, "Festal Song"; in Hymnal Revised and Enlarged, by J.I. Tucker and W.W. Rousseau, 1894.
